And with this emergence of a new storyline, comes the birth of two new characters.


Bradley Zelder: Yes, admittedly inspired by Bradley Cooper and a sort of character that he often plays. The bad boy, and naughty, but with a good heart. That is my Bradley. He finds himself in too many women’s beds, physically satisfied, but desperate to escape the emotional aspects of relationships.

Caleb Jorde: Inspired by a person I know in real life that cannot be named. (Mysterious, huh?) Classy and perfect and proper and righteous. But inside Caleb is constantly trying to escape his profound fear of random events that he knows can take away his stability.

My idea for the storyline came from the concept of seeing an apparently proud and strong man brought low by random events he cannot control or avoid. To compliment that idea, I thought, let’s see what happens when the obviously broken and damaged person in the relationship must be the one to save the man who seems to have it all. Random Acts is a story of the turning of tables. Of saving each other. Of a cyclical pattern of loving behavior that is required by two very different men in order to deal with the random positive and negative events life throws at them.
